Understanding Quantum Computing

At its core, quantum computing is a new paradigm of computation that utilizes the principles of quantum mechanics to process information. Unlike classical computers, which use bits as the smallest unit of data (represented as 0s and 1s), quantum computers use quantum bits, or qubits. Qubits can exist in multiple states simultaneously, allowing quantum computers to perform complex calculations at unprecedented speeds.
